Habitat suitability modeling is a technique used in ecology to predict the potential distribution of species based on environmental variables.
Key Features
- Utilizes environmental variables
- Predicts species distribution
- Informs conservation efforts
Pros
- Helps in understanding species habitat requirements
- Aids in conservation planning
- Can be used to assess impacts of climate change
Cons
- Dependent on accurate environmental data
- May require advanced statistical knowledge
